Langsett Reservoir
Langsett Reservoir is in the Metropolitan Borough of Barnsley, South Yorkshire, England, near the villages of Langsett and Upper Midhope, on the edge of the Peak District National Park.| Tap on a place to explore it |

Hartcliff Folly
Tower
Photo: Mgrest, Public domain.
The Hartcliff Folly is a stone structure 1.2 miles south-west of Penistone in South Yorkshire, England. The folly was built in 1856 by a linen merchant called Henry Richardson and stands at 1,175 feet above sea level.

Penistone
Town
Photo: David Ward, CC BY-SA 2.0.
Penistone is a market town and civil parish in the Metropolitan Borough of Barnsley, South Yorkshire, England, which had a population of 13,270 at the 2021 census.
